In fact, there's one open issue with isp(4) causing timeouts of the
kind you have seen but which never got quite resolved. Investigating
that as a potential culprit for the case you have encountered would
require updating to stable/9 and possibly giving a patch a try,
though. Besides, we'd need a way to reliably detect whether the
problem is gone.
On the other hand, the parity errors indicate that this system is
suffering from hardware problems, including the possibility that a
disk is defective or has broken firmware and the combination of some
components not getting along for some reason.
